Suat Atesdaql? is the first name that comes into mind when one talks about music in Turkey and the night life in Istanbul. He started his career as a Dj in 1983 at Moda 29. For more than 10 years, he performed as the resident Dj for legendary clubs such as Vaniköy 29, Cubuklu 29 and Plaza.
Beginning from 2001 Suat Atesdagli worked as the music director and residen Dj of REINA until 2009 summer, which is one of the best night clubs in Europe and the number one ranking night club of Turkey. He has recieved the “Dj of the Year Award” given by gecce.com in three successive years (2005, 2006 and 2007). He continues to play music in private parties in Turkey and through out the world.
In summer of 2007, Suat Ate?da?l? took part in a project called “Ajda at the Disco” with Ajda Pekkan, one of the legendary singers of Turkey. The project was a great success and Suat Ate?da?l? remixed two of her songs for “Ajda at the Disco”.
2008 was a very busy year for Suat Ate?da?l? as he revealed a new cd,“Gaja Voyage by Suat Ate?da?l?” and his remixed “Mucize” for Demet Akal?n, a number of songs for Nilüfer’s album and he participated in the teamwork for “Dilli Düdük” in Tarkan’s “Metamorfoz” album. His work was received with critical appraisal.
In the begining of 2009, Suat Ate?da?l? worked with Hadise who represented Turkey in 2009 Eurovision Song Contest for the remix of her song “Düm Tek Tek” which she sang at the contest. Hadise and her song finished the contest at 4th Place which is one of the best results Turkey got in the history of Eurovision.
In June 2009, Suat Ate?da?l? decided to part his way with Reina due to the increasing demands coming from larger groups of fans for his performance through out Turkey and Europe.

Mud volcanism is one of the most interesting natural geological phenomena on the Earth. Some geological, hydrogeological, and tectonic factors lead to the formation of mud volcanoes. When mixtures of gas, water, and some sediments expel at the surface of the Earth, and this process continues for a long period of time, then these mixtures take different external morphological shapes, and create mud volcanoes.
